I can absolutely understand the philosophy of granting the quest, however, there are some draw backs to this. Some that we really do need to address. In the past, we’ve found that when Customer Service ‘band-aid’ fixes a bug, often times, it resulted in QA not even knowing there’s a bug; for years, priority 1 bugs went completely unchanged just because players wouldn’t report it. :C
Since the obvious solution for players was to get Customer Service to band-aid it, n’ the bugs still in-game, continuously plaguing the community, creating more Customer Service contacts. We instead want to shift this issue to a bug report to QA. That way the overall issue is looked into, and fixed correctly.
